Responsibilities
- Reverse engineer legacy monolithic and n-Tier .NET applications to understand architecture, business rules, data flows, and integration points
- Analyze poorly documented systems to extract functional and non-functional requirements
- Produce current-state architecture diagrams, data flow models, and dependency maps
- Identify technical debt, architectural anti-patterns, and modernization risks
- Design target state architectures to decompose monolithic systems into modular services, including microservices where appropriate
- Define modernization strategies, including strangler patterns, phased migrations, or parallel-run approaches, to minimize business disruption
- Lead refactoring initiatives to improve maintainability, scalability, and performance
- Analyze legacy database schemas, stored procedures, and embedded business logic to inform modernization decisions
- Support data migration and transformation strategies during system transition
- Translate complex legacy findings into clear documentation for technical and non-technical stakeholders
- Partner with business SMEs to ensure technical designs align with operational workflows and compliance requirements
Required Experience
- Advanced experience in reverse engineering legacy monolithic or n-Tier enterprise .NET applications
- Deep expertise in C# and the .NET ecosystem, including legacy .NET Framework (Web Forms, WCF, MVC) and modern .NET (.NET Core / .NET 6+)
- Experience within the Healthcare Payor domain, including claims adjudication, member enrollment, provider networks, benefits configuration, or utilization management
- Strong experience analyzing legacy database schemas and stored logic
- Demonstrated ability to identify technical debt and assess architectural risk
- Experience defining modernization strategies and making refactor vs. rebuild vs. re-platform decisions
- Proven ability to extract and document undocumented system behavior through code inspection, database analysis, and runtime evaluation
- Strong architectural communication skills and the ability to translate complexity for diverse stakeholders
Preferred Experience
- Understanding of regulatory and compliance requirements such as HIPAA, data privacy, and auditability
- Experience supporting large-scale modernization initiatives in regulated enterprise environments
